* QString: ensure multi-arg arg() parses replacement like single-arg arg()Thiago Macieira2024-04-211-3/+9
| | | | | | | | | | | | | | | | | | | There was a discrepancy that the multi-arg arg() overload would accept any number of digits in the placeholder, resolving up to value 999 (e.g., %000001 was interpreted as placeholder #1), but the single-arg arg() overload only supported exactly one or two digits. The single-arg behavior was documented, so use it. [ChangeLog][Important Behavior Changes] The QString::arg() overload taking multiple QString-like arguments is now fixed to interpret placeholders like the other arg() overloads: it will find at most two digits after the '%' character. That is, the sequence "%123" is now interpreted as placeholder #12 followed by character '3' (verbatim). * QString::arg: don't pass nullptr to memcpy()Thiago Macieira2024-01-111-2/+17
| | | | | | | | | | | | | | | | | | A null QString / QStringView has a null begin pointer stored as its array beginning (something we hide a little in the QString::data() function, but not in QStringView::data()). We've been passing a null pointer to memcpy() every time someone passed a null QStringView for QString's single-argument arg() call, though not the multi-string arg() version (which is the only one QStringView offers). Commit f5021835dfb4b0bf974794b598cbdf9f0f95898d made this worse by making QStringViews created from null QStrings retain the nullness (as was intended). * QString/QByteArray: fix append() wrt. raw dataMårten Nordheim2023-08-211-0/+17
| | | | | | | | | | | | | | | | | | | | When appending to an empty string or byte array, we optimize and copy the internal pointer. But if the other string/byte array was created with fromRawData this might be temporary data on the stack/heap and might be de-allocated or overwritten before the string/byte array is used or is forced to make a deep-copy. This would lead to incorrect data being used. This is easy to overlook if you plan to append multiple strings together, potentially supplied through an argument. Upon appending a second string it would make a full copy, but there might not be a guarantee for that. So, it's hard for users to avoid this pitfall! * String-like containers: add implicit conversions towards std:: string viewsGiuseppe D'Angelo2023-07-131-0/+27
| |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| | In C++20 std::basic_string_view has gained a range constructor (like QStringView always had), but that range constructor has been made explicit. This means we can't just pass a QString(View) to a function taking a u16string_view. The consensus seems to be that that types that should implictly convert towards stdlib's string views should do that via implicit conversion operators. This patch adds them for * QByteArrayView => std::string_view * QString(View) => std::u16string_view * QUtf8StringView => std::string_view or std::u8string_view, depending on the storage_type QLatin1StringView doesn't have a matching std:: view so I'm not enabling its conversion. QByteArray poses a challenge, in that it already defines a conversion towards const char *. (One can disable that conversion with a macro.) That conversion makes it impossible to support: QByteArray ba; std::string_view sv1(ba); // 1 std::string_view sv2 = ba; // 2 because: * if only operator const char *() is defined, then (2) doesn't work (situation right now); * if both conversions to const char * and string_view are defined, then (1) is ambiguous on certain compilers (MSVC, QCC). Interestingly enough, not on GCC/Clang, but only in C++17 and later modes. I can't kill the conversion towards const char * (API break, and we use it *everywhere* in Qt), hence, QByteArray does not get the implicit conversion, at least not in this patch. [ChangeLog][QtCore][QByteArrayView] Added an implicit conversion operator towards std::string_view. [ChangeLog][QtCore][QString] Added an implicit conversion operator towards std::u16string_view. [ChangeLog][QtCore][QStringView] Added an implicit conversion operator towards std::u16string_view. [ChangeLog][QtCore][QUtf8StringView] Added an implicit conversion operator towards std::string_view (QUtf8StringView is using char as its storage type in Qt 6). Note that QUtf8StringView is planned to use char8_t in Qt 7, therefore it is expected that the conversion will change towards std::u8string_view in Qt 7. * QString: don't detach in replace_helper()Ahmad Samir2023-02-091-6/+41
| | | | | | | | | | | | | | | | | | | | I.e. don't detach in the replace() overloads that delegate to replace_helper() if this string is shared, instead create a new string and copy characters from this string to it, along with the "after" string, then swap it with this. Do the same thing if "before" is shorter than "after" and there isn't enough capacity to do the replacement without reallocating. Use std::copy* and std::move*, which will both fallback to memmove/memcpy, but they have C++ API, which is more readable.
